网络流量监控如何实现智能识别?

随着互联网技术的飞速发展,网络流量监控已成为网络安全和运维管理的重要组成部分。如何实现网络流量监控的智能识别,提高监控效率和准确性,成为当前网络安全领域的一大挑战。本文将深入探讨网络流量监控如何实现智能识别,以及相关技术手段和案例分析。

一、网络流量监控的重要性

网络流量监控是指对网络中的数据传输进行实时监测和分析,以发现异常流量、网络攻击、恶意软件等安全威胁。网络流量监控的重要性体现在以下几个方面:

  1. 提高网络安全防护能力:通过实时监测网络流量,及时发现并阻止恶意攻击,降低网络安全风险。

  2. 优化网络资源分配:通过对网络流量进行分析,合理分配网络带宽,提高网络资源利用率。

  3. 保障业务连续性:实时监控网络流量,及时发现网络故障,保障业务连续性。

  4. 提高运维效率:通过智能识别网络流量,简化运维人员的工作量,提高运维效率。

二、网络流量监控的智能识别技术

  1. 数据包捕获与解析

网络流量监控的基础是数据包捕获与解析。通过捕获网络中的数据包,解析其内容,为后续的智能识别提供数据支持。常用的数据包捕获与解析工具包括Wireshark、tcpdump等。


  1. 特征提取与匹配

特征提取与匹配是网络流量智能识别的核心技术。通过对数据包进行特征提取,与已知攻击特征库进行匹配,实现智能识别。常见的特征提取方法包括:

(1)协议分析:根据网络协议对数据包进行分类,识别不同协议下的恶意流量。

(2)行为分析:分析数据包的传输行为,如连接建立、数据传输、连接关闭等,识别异常行为。

(3)统计特征:提取数据包的统计特征,如传输速率、数据包大小等,识别异常流量。


  1. 机器学习与人工智能

机器学习与人工智能技术在网络流量监控的智能识别中发挥着重要作用。通过训练模型,对海量数据进行学习,提高识别准确率。常见的机器学习算法包括:

(1)支持向量机(SVM):通过寻找最佳的超平面,将正常流量与恶意流量进行分类。

(2)决策树:根据特征值对数据进行分类,实现智能识别。

(3)神经网络:通过多层神经网络对数据进行学习,提高识别准确率。


  1. 异常检测

异常检测是网络流量监控的重要手段。通过对正常流量与异常流量的对比,识别潜在的攻击行为。常见的异常检测方法包括:

(1)基于统计的方法:分析数据包的统计特征,识别异常流量。

(2)基于模型的方法:通过训练模型,识别异常流量。

(3)基于距离的方法:计算数据包与正常流量的距离,识别异常流量。

三、案例分析

  1. 某企业网络流量监控案例

某企业采用网络流量监控平台,通过数据包捕获与解析、特征提取与匹配、机器学习与人工智能等技术,实现了对网络流量的智能识别。在实际应用中,该平台成功识别并阻止了多次网络攻击,保障了企业网络安全。


  1. 某运营商网络流量监控案例

某运营商采用网络流量监控平台,通过对海量数据进行实时分析,实现了对网络流量的智能识别。该平台在提高网络安全防护能力的同时,优化了网络资源分配,提高了网络资源利用率。

四、总结

网络流量监控的智能识别技术在网络安全领域具有重要意义。通过数据包捕获与解析、特征提取与匹配、机器学习与人工智能等技术,可以实现网络流量的智能识别,提高监控效率和准确性。未来,随着人工智能技术的不断发展,网络流量监控的智能识别将更加精准,为网络安全保驾护航。

猜你喜欢:全链路监控